Embodiment 1
[0031] combine figure 1 , figure 2 and image 3 The nose pad of the glasses in this embodiment includes a nose pad body 1 and a connector 2, the nose pad body 1 includes a nose pad bottom wall 11 and a nose pad side wall 12, the nose pad side wall 12 is arranged around the nose pad bottom wall and then A cavity 10 is formed in the nose pad body 1, which is similar to a cavity with a jellyfish shape hollowed out on the inside; the nose pad side wall 12 is composed of (roughly) four wall surfaces that are connected in sequence, and then the nose pad The cross-section of the side wall 12 becomes an approximately quadrilateral structure. The connecting piece 2 is connected to the side wall 12 of the nose pad, and there is a certain gap between the connecting piece 2 and the bottom wall 11 of the nose pad.
